We receive all kinds of casino offers almost daily!  We just booked a "free" 28-day Amazon cruise.  We both play in the casino on a daily basis...  The offers range from a free cabin with free play and drinks to a 30% off cabin with no additional perks.  Our last "come back and play" offer was nothing to write home about, however, about one week following the conclusion of that cruise new offers started hitting our inboxes.  The casino usually opens an hour or so after sail-away.  I've never seen the casino close at 11PM, but I have seen the casino close as late as 1AM.

We are just off of the Nieuw Statendam with a casino offer, including drinks while playing.  They were strict about only offering us a drink while playing.  They placed a little sticker on the back of our key cards to show our eligibility.  The drink server took our cards when we placed an order for a drink.  Sometimes the service was very slow as the casino was very busy.  The people playing at tables received drink service more frequently than the slot players.  We tipped with every drink, regardless of whether or not it was necessary.  One time we actually went up to the bar to order drinks as there were no servers working on the floor at that time.

We did exactly what you are asking.  We booked an excursion that we really wanted in advance with a credit card.  This guaranteed our spots in the excursion.  Once we got on board, we went to the Explorations desk and ask them to confirm that if we canceled and rebooked immediately using our on board account, would our spots still be available.  After she confirmed this for us, we went ahead and canceled and rebooked using our on board account to pay for the excursion.  It worked.  We were able to use up some of our OBC for the shore excursion, received the refund to our credit card, and didn't lose our spots for the excursion.

I agree with daisy-mae!  They have paddles which are better than nothing, however, your own paddles would be a better option.  Many guests are willing to share their paddles if you don't have your own.  Also, take some of your own balls (for outdoor play).  We were on a 14-day cruise out of Amsterdam and all of the ship's balls were broken.  Because our ports were smaller in nature, they couldn't get new balls for days.  We created our own version of Pickleball using tennis balls as a short-term solution...it was fun, challenging, and we were still on a Pickleball court...  lol  So, Pickleball balls are now on my standard cruise packing list.

We have visited Iceland twice -- once in the winter and once in the summer.  Both visits were awesome -- it is such a beautiful island!  During our first visit, we did a "Golden Circle" tour, which took us to the most popular tourist sites, including a stop at the "Secret Lagoon," which is a natural hot spring and actually had a geyser erupt every so many minutes right on the shore of the lagoon.  During our second visit, we booked a "Silver Circle" tour through an online international tour re-seller.  This tour took us to numerous waterfalls and a stop at a natural hot spring that sits in the middle of a volcanic crater (it is a dead volcano LOL).  It was magical!  Our tour of only eight people had the entire area to ourselves!  We also did a Northern Lights tour in the the winter -- going out on a boat.  After freezing out on this boat for about an hour, the sky lit up with green and purple lights!  There is an app you can use to track northern lights activity to see if they are forecasted to be active when you are there.  It is a great place to visit!  So much to see and do!

We were booked on the Rotterdam for a 14 day cruise.  The only thermal pass available on-line was for a 7 day cruise.  The fine print on line stated that the pass could be used for the duration of the cruise (which would have been 14 days).  I printed the fine print in case there was an issue.  We bought two of them, one for me and one for my DH.  We went to the spa on the first day to get our stickers, and they would only allow us to use the thermal suite for 7 days...  I showed her the printout stating that it was supposed to be good for the duration of the cruise.  She just shrugged her shoulders.  She told us that it was not their problem to fix, that we had to go to Customer Service.  We went to Customer Service who told us we had to work with the Manager of the Spa (the same woman who sent us to Customer Service).  It was a mess!  In the end, we could only use the thermal suite for the first 7 days of our cruise, and the spa people remembered who we were because of the controversy, so we couldn't even sneak in on the 8th day.  Since that fiasco (July, 2022), we have decided that the thermal suite is just not worth the price they charge -- especially given how well the hot tubs all work out on deck!  All I can say is good luck!

We've been to HMC several times, always in January or February, and found it to be warm and the ocean was comfortable.  There is good snorkeling along the wall for to the left (when standing on the beach looking out to the ocean).  This wall is on the beach side of the tender area.  We have always seen lots of colorful fish among the rocks at that wall.  During our last visit, however, the ocean was too choppy for me to feel comfortable snorkeling, however, it didn't stop my husband from enjoying it!
